Antologija najnovije lirike
The Anthology of the Latest Lyric Poetry is one of the most important anthological editions of interwar Yugoslav literature. It was edited by the prominent Serbian poet and critic Sima Pandurović, who also wrote an extensive foreword.

Antologija novije srpske lirike
The Anthology of Recent Serbian Poetry, edited by Bogdan Popović in 1911, represents one of the most significant works of Serbian literary criticism and anthological practice.

Bajka
"Bajka", as time goes by, is revealed as one of the key and best places in Ćosić's prose, the originator of dystopian thinking in Serbian literature, which, a few decades later, was joined by Pekić's "1999" and Basara's "Ukleta zemlja".
